Excerpt from the Gatewren design doc, rate-limiting section. The plan is a token-bucket per caller identity, enforced at the edge of the internal gateway rather than in each service. Overflow requests get a retry-after hint instead of a hard reject, which keeps batch clients polite. Buckets refill on a fixed tick to keep the math boring. For review purposes, the proposed defaults are listed below.

constants for yaduf-fahag:
BUDGETS = {
    "kelix": 528,
    "briwyn": 734,
}

Ticket: signature check failed on ScanBridge 1.7 update. The Kordel barcode scanner integration rejects the package at install — "untrusted publisher." Cause: clients still pin the old cert after last week's rotation. Fix: push the refreshed trust bundle, then retry install. For support verifying affected installs, the current signing key is:

signing key of yahig-hagug = bky3_1Kv

Subject: Proctor queue cut-over complete

Team, the migration of the Vigilum exam-proctoring queue to the new broker finished last night without dropped sessions. Retry behavior changed: stalled check-ins now requeue twice before alerting, so expect fewer false escalations. Legacy consumers were drained and disabled this morning. For reference when handling tickets, the settings now in effect on the production queue are listed below.

deployment values, yahif-fawip:
[wenys]
host = wenys.kelvinet.internal
user = wenys_svc
database = wenys_prod

Welcome to the Sweepline crew! Sweepline is our orphaned-resource sweeper — it crawls the Fennick platform every night and flags volumes, snapshots, and load balancers nobody owns anymore. As release manager, you'll mostly care about the pre-release sweep report it drops before each cut. To pull those reports yourself, the sweeper's state database is queryable directly. Connect using the string below.

primary connection of kagup-yafof = mssql://eliiel_svc:sEtyLqo@db-d010.zarqeltech.local:5432/pelix

Facilities Ticket — Data-Centre Cage Visit, Hollowbeck Site

A vendor engineer is scheduled to inspect Cage 4 on Thursday morning. Team assistants coordinating the visit must sign the engineer in at the secure lobby, confirm photo ID, and remain present for the full visit. The cage's inner gate requires a keypad entry. Use the code below at the gate.

turnstile pass: bdg-SVX-1